[center][font=Arial Black]Notes and Thoughts: The All-Inclusive Art[/font][/center].

As a reflection on life, film is the all-inclusive art. It encompasses all other arts, crafts, and sciences. There is a wonderful opportunity to employ a large number of people of many diverse occupations and skills.

[font=Arial Black]Film, Painting, and Novella[/font].

An outstanding example of this is the Portrait of Jennie from the film by William Dieterle, the painting for the film by Robert Brackman, and the novella that started it all by Robert Nathan. Book, painting, and film along with all the other attendant arts and crafts are truly exemplary.

[font=Arial Black]Master Minds, Master Works[/font].

When all come together so exquisitely -- humanity and technology; masters, apprentices, and their tools; in this particular case, we can easily say the end result is a haunting, and enduring masterpiece.
